Stuart A Life Backwards

Stuart A Life Backwards by Alexander Masters is a memoir published by Harper Perennial in 2006, featuring 304 pages in English. This book explores the unique friendship between a writer and a beggar, delving into the complexities of their lives. The narrative unfolds in reverse, revealing the life story of Stuart, a chaotic individual with a tumultuous past, as the author seeks to understand the factors that shaped him.
Readers will find a blend of humor and compassion as Masters recounts Stuart’s journey from a carefree childhood to a life marked by addiction and violence. The memoir touches on themes of personal struggle, societal issues, and the intricacies of human relationships. Through this engaging account, the author presents a vivid portrayal of Stuart’s experiences, including his encounters with crime and the moments that defined his character.

Stuart, A Life Backwards, Is The Story Of A Remarkable Friendship Between A Reclusive Writer And Illustrator ( A Middle Class Scum Ponce, If You Want To Be Honest About It, Alexander) And A Chaotic, Knife-Wielding Beggar Whom He Gets To Know During A Campaign To Release Two Charity Workers From Prison. Interwoven Into This Is Stuart S Confession: The Story Of His Life, Told Backwards. With Humour, Compassion (And Exasperation) Masters Slowly Works Back Through Post-Office Heists, Prison Riots And The Exact Day Stuart Discovered Violence, To Unfold The Reasons Why He Changed From A Happy-Go-Lucky Little Boy Into A Polydrug-Addicted-Alcoholic Jekyll And Hyde Personality, With A Fondness For What He Called Little Strips Of Silver (Knives To You And Me).
